Question Four:
The Village of Darby's budget calls for property tax revenues for the fiscal year ending
December 31, 2014, of $2,660,000. Village records indicate that, on average, 2 percent of
taxes levied are not collected. The county tax assessor has assessed the value of taxable
property located in the village at $135,714,300.
Required
1. Record the tax levy for 2011 in the General Fund. (Ignore subsidiary detail and
entries at the government-wide level.)
2. By December 31, 2011, $2,540,000 of the current property tax levy had been collected.
Record the amounts collected and reclassify the uncollected amount as delinquent.
3. Interest and penalties of 6 percent were immediately due on the delinquent taxes, but the
finance director estimates that 10 percent will not be collectible. Record the interest and
penalties receivable. (Round all amounts to the nearest dollar.)
